Abbuzze! The Badesalz-Film is a feature film released in 1996 by the director Roland Willaert . The leading roles are played by the Hessian comedian duo Badesalz , who also wrote the script .

action

The film consists mainly of various, often grotesque, episodes. There is also a framework from which the episodes are derived. The connection between the framework and the episodes is very weak. Many episodes revolve around surveillance and security.

In the framework of the story, insurance agents Erich (Nachtsheim) and Richard (Knebel) are stuck together in an elevator that is unusually large for a residential building (about 3 × 3 meters). While Erich wants to get out as quickly as possible, Richard is actually in no hurry, because he seems to live in the elevator. The acts of the intermediate acts are:

  • Two cashiers accuse a pregnant woman of shoplifting.
  • Eight Eskimos in an igloo watch a Bavarian stage program on television.
  • In the past, Erich comes out to craftsmen that he has a high school diploma.
  • A submarine threatens to sink until the captain can prevent the disaster with skillful wisdom about Eintracht Frankfurt (parody of the film "Das Boot" from 1981).
  • Two rockers who work for the house surveillance service demolish a house and make music.
  • A fictional commercial about a German restaurant is broadcast by the two house guards.
  • A young couple finds an oversized foundling at a pump room and gives him a new home.
  • Two security guards in a subway station arrest an alleged polluter and look the other way during two brawls.
  • Two caretakers sit in front of the video surveillance, eating masses of "gummers" (cucumbers) and one explains to the other how to switch the monitors. They never notice the situation in the elevator, in which there is also a surveillance camera.
  • Fred Labosch (a famous actor) makes several films at the same time. Richard raves about this actor.
  • Fred Labosch philosophizes with his smoker friend about the nonsense of medical health recommendations.
  • A bodybuilder trains for the month of May when the outdoor pools reopen.
  • In a restaurant, the guests get into a frenzy when they eat meat contaminated with BSE.
  • Four older women have their regular coffee party and lapse into discussions and drinking rounds.
  • Neighbors and real estate agents inspect an apartment that has become vacant after a death.

Reviews

  • filmportal.de sums up its rather negative criticism with “The pictures are not blurred and also illuminated. What more do you want!"
  • video.de judges "A stunning slapstick (not only) for comedy fans."

Data

718,000 viewers saw the film in the cinema.
